摘要
In the political, economical and ideological life, power is considered a social relation that is expressed with state structures, which can be executed by force of violence but also by consensus and agreements. In these social relations of power in Mexico, it is very clear that the dominant block is the one leading by the entrepreneur sector, which placed all their economic, politic an ideological power to the test in country's latest elections in July, 2, 2006. This group joined forces with the clerical group and also with the media, and by means of gossips and mystification of the state, they developed a media strategy that reached the whole country. This allowed the victory of the candidate of the ruling party.
